Output 86884c4c5c1a7150582a76f45cac339fffbe5fe446f1a2a36c75d90536db3435:0

value
594250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ce50b5097c02b1e8ad8b10dfe1e9f7fd016a2c3a OP_EQUAL
address
3LVuohBuoLACrf5V91ZWYsb3hcyrWzzuLC
transaction
86884c4c5c1a7150582a76f45cac339fffbe5fe446f1a2a36c75d90536db3435
spent
true